This letter _ refers to the special inspection conducted from October 610,1997, at the
Pilgrim Nuclear Power Station, Plymouth, Massachusetts. The inspection was focused on
areas important to public health and safety, including a review of certain engineering
activities:-(1) the environmental qualification (EO) documents for thnse EQ equipment that
required requalification due to containment environment changes resulting from the
containment spray flow rate reduction in 1988; 2) the potential unreviewed safety question
-(USQ) issue for the replacement and the subsequent modification of two 480/120 volt
,
safeguard control transformers; and 3) your corrective actions for the requalification of nine
General Electric electrical containment penetrations. At the conclusion of the inspection on
October 10,1997, the preliminary findings were discussed with M
T. Boulette and other
members of your staff. Additional findings were also discussed with Mr. D. Ellis of your
,
staff in a November 19,1997, telephone call
Based on the results of this inspection, one apparent violation with two uamples was
' identified and is being considered for escalated enforcement action in accordance with the
" General Statement of Policy'and Procedure for NRC Enforcement Actions" (Enforcement
Policy) NUREG 1600. This violation involved unreviewed safety questions in the
replacement of the safeguard control transformers in 1992, and the subsecuent
modification of those transformers in April 1997, following the loss of offsite power event
on April .1,1997. The circumstances surrounding this apparent violation, the significance
of the issue, and the need for lasting and effective corrective action were discussed with
members of your staff at the inspection exit meeting on October 10,1997, and during the
November 19 -1997, telephone conversation. The issues were also covered at an.
enforc_ement conference involving service water inspection findings on November 21,
1997. Based on a telephone conversation between Mr. Oheim and myself on
,
December 16,.1997, we understand that your i rganization does not see it necessary to
- conduct an additional predecisional enforcement conference for this matter.

-In addition, a violation of NRC environment qualification (EO) requirements was also
-identified during this inspection.- The violation involved the use of an unacceptableL
j
qualification method for the qualification of 'nine General Electric electrical containmentc
l
-
- penetrations for the period from March 1996 to April 1997. This violation is cited in the
enclosed Notice of Violation (Notice) and a detailed description of the violation is included
' "
,
in the enclosed report.- Please note that you arr . quired to respond to this letter and
'
_
should follow the instructions specified in the enclosed Notice when preparing your
- 4
,
- -
response. The NRC will use your response, in part, to determine whether further
- !
enforcement action is necessary to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ements.
